What is Wealth Management Robotic Process Automation? Clear Definition & Core Concepts
Layman’s Definition and Key Entities
Wealth management robotic process automation involves deploying robotic software (bots) to execute repetitive administrative tasks typically performed manually by wealth professionals. Examples include trade reconciliation, KYC (know your customer) verification, and portfolio reporting. This automation enables advisors and managers to focus more on strategy and client relationships.
Key stakeholders involved:
- Wealth Managers and assets managers who oversee investment portfolios.
- Hedge fund managers managing complex, multi-asset strategies.
- Family office managers ensuring holistic client asset preservation.
- Compliance and operations teams tasked with regulatory adherence.

How Wealth Management Robotic Process Automation Works (or How to Implement Wealth Management Robotic Process Automation)
Step-by-Step Tutorials & Proven Strategies:
- Identify Repetitive Tasks: Map processes like KYC, trade settlements, and client reporting that are manual and time-consuming.
- Select RPA Tools: Choose platforms compatible with your CRM, portfolio management, and compliance software.
- Pilot Program: Deploy bots in a test environment focusing on low-risk workflows such as data entry.
- Iterate and Scale: Expand automation to complex processes with AI capabilities integrated.
- Train Staff: Upskill your team on using and managing RPA tools.

Frequently Asked Questions about Wealth Management Robotic Process Automation
Q1: What key tasks can be automated in wealth management using RPA?
A: Tasks such as client onboarding, trade reconciliation, compliance monitoring, KYC, reporting, and data management can be automated effectively.
Q2: How secure is robotic process automation for sensitive financial data?
A: Leading RPA platforms use end-to-end encryption, multi-factor authentication, and comply with regulatory security standards to safeguard data.
Q3: Can small wealth management firms afford RPA?
A: Yes. Many solutions offer scalable pricing models, making RPA accessible to even small- and medium-sized practices.
